Who funds Ecologistics Inc?

Ecologistics Inc is funded by 22 grantmakers, led by Rei Cooperative Action Fund ($300K), Rockefeller Brothers Fund Inc ($125K), The Community Foundation San Luis Obispo ($90K). In total, IRS Form 990 filings record $1.0M in grants to Ecologistics Inc between 2020–2024.
